Researchers have developed a new method called MRD (metamers rendered differentiably) that uses physically based differentiable rendering to analyze how vision models understand 3D scenes. This approach identifies 3D scene parameters that are physically distinct but produce identical model activations, allowing for a deeper understanding of model representations. MRD can probe a model's sensitivity to specific attributes like shape while keeping material and lighting constant, offering insights into both computer and human vision. AI
